Hi All,

I've been looking at the eventdev API from a use-case point of view, and I'm unclear on a how the API caters for two uses. I have simplified these as much as possible, think of them as a theoretical unit-test for the API :)


Fragmentation:
1. Dequeue 8 packets
2. Process 2 packets
3. Processing 3rd, this packet needs fragmentation into two packets
4. Process remaining 5 packets as normal

What function calls does the application make to achieve this?
In particular, I'm referring to how can the scheduler know that the 3rd packet is the one being fragmented, and how to keep packet order valid. 


Dropping packets:
1. Dequeue 8 packets
2. Process 2 packets
3. Processing 3rd, this packet needs to be dropped
4. Process remaining 5 packets as normal

What function calls does the application make to achieve this?
Again, in particular how does the scheduler know that the 3rd packet is being dropped.
